Outline Ohji 12 is a very light, narrow, low cont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A clean, monoline outline design built from a single, even contour with generous interior space. Letterforms lean geometric with rounded curves and softened corners, giving bowls and apertures a smooth, continuous rhythm. Strokes terminate in simple, blunt ends, and the overall construction favors open counters and straightforward geometry over detailing. The figures and capitals feel consistent in contour weight and spacing, producing an airy, lightweight presence that reads as a drawn outline rather than filled shapes.

Best suited to display settings such as headlines, posters, logotypes, packaging, and signage where the outlined structure can be appreciated at larger sizes. It can work well for tech, nightlife, or modernist branding themes, and for layered treatments (e.g., pairing with solid fills or color backgrounds) where the contour can serve as a graphic element.

The font carries a crisp, retro-technical tone, reminiscent of neon tubing, blueprint labeling, and late‑modern display lettering. Its open, outlined forms feel light, modern, and slightly playful, while still staying restrained and systematic.

Likely intended as a lightweight, geometric outline display face that prioritizes clarity of contour and a sleek, contemporary-retro aesthetic. The design emphasizes consistent monoline construction and smooth curves to create a scalable outline that functions as both typography and graphic linework.

The outline-only construction makes negative space a primary visual component, so letter clarity depends on sufficient size and contrast with the background. Curved characters (C, G, O, Q) emphasize the smooth, rounded geometry, while diagonals (V, W, X, Y) remain clean and linear, reinforcing an architectural, constructed feel.
